Trevor Algya delivered an impressive performance in the final round of the Pauma Valley Invitational, shooting 2-under par to finish tied for 16th overall. His third-round score of 69 featured four birdies, including three in succession on holes three through five. Overall, LMU placed 14th as a team, with Algya leading the effort alongside teammates who recorded competitive scores. Notably, Adam Pederson made a substantial rise by shooting a final round of 68.
